A$AP Rocky & G-Eazy Both Earn Their Highest-Charting Single With “No Limit”
By peaking at No. 4 on this week's Billboard Hot 100, G-Eazy's hit single "No Limit," featuring Cardi B and A$AP Rocky, is now not only the highest-charting single of G-Eazy's career, but it has also become the highest-charting single for A$AP Rocky.
"No Limit" is the 12th charting record and second top 10 entry on the Billboard Hot 100 for G-Eazy, whose previous peaking entry was the Bebe Rexha-assisted "Me, Myself & I" on March 12, 2016. As for Rocky, "No Limit" is his ninth charting record, third top 10 entry—his previous high was as a guest on Selena Gomez' 2015 hit "Good For You," which peaked at No. 5—and only his second single since January 1, 2016 ("Pick It Up" with Famous Dex) to chart anywhere.

While G-Eazy and A$AP Rocky are both household names, the super success of "No Limit" is without question tied to song's second guest feature, Cardi B, who set a milestone herself this week, joining The Beatles and Ashanti as the only acts to ever chart their first three Billboard Hot 100 entries in the top 10 simultaneously.
"No Limit," which has been charting for the past 16 weeks, was certified Platinum by the RIAA on December 8.
